The Commission plays three important roles in advancing the regional vision for climate action: " Advise the City on the implementation of its Climate Action Plan. " Engage sector leadership in aligning their assets and initiatives to support the plan outcomes. " Highlight and promote best practice examples within and across sectors that advance the Climate Action Plan goals.
